WebH1B visa holders must obtain an H1B for every employer they work for. Therefore, the H1B visa is good for only one specific employer. Employees cannot obtain any other positions or side jobs unless they can obtain additional H1B status with those additional employers, even if the position is temporary or part-time. WebBut it would help me a lot to know the general availability of the fellowship positions for the two different visas, because if there are way fewer H1B fellowships I'd rather pursue the J1 fellowship straight out of residency so I can do a waiver position a single time only instead a waiver both after residency and after fellowship as well 🤔 WebOct 3, 2024 · The most common form of employment on an H-1B visa in the U.S. is full-time employment with a single employer. However, the regulations permit “concurrent employment.”. This means that more than one employer can engage the services of an H-1B worker in certain circumstances.
